What Is Volatile Memory

De Transcription | Bibliothèque patrimoniale numérique Mines ParisTech
Aller à : navigation, rechercher


What is unstable memory? Risky memory is a type of memory that maintains its data solely while the system is powered. If the facility is interrupted for any cause, the data is misplaced. Risky memory is used extensively in computer systems -- starting from servers to laptops -- as well as in other units, such as printers, LCD shows, routers, cell telephones, wearables and medical gear. In a pc, unstable memory is typically used for the system's random access memory (RAM), both the primary memory and the processor's L1, L2 and L3 cache. It's distinguished from nonvolatile storage --similar to strong-state drives (SSDs), arduous disk drives (HDDs) or optical disks -- by the fact that nonvolatile gadgets retain their data even when their power is minimize off. A pc's unstable memory is typically known as major storage, as opposed to secondary storage, which is often made up of nonvolatile storage devices. However, the meanings of main and secondary storage have advanced through the years, and the terms at the moment are often used when describing tiered storage, although the unique utilization still persists.



Volatile memory is used for a pc's RAM as a result of it is far faster to read from and write to than at present's nonvolatile memory units. Even the most recent storage class memory (SCM) devices akin to Intel Optane cannot match the efficiency of the present RAM modules, particularly the processor cache. Nonetheless, the data in RAM stays there solely while the pc is operating; when the computer is shut off, RAM loses its data. For that reason, RAM is typically used together with nonvolatile memory, which doesn't lose its knowledge when the pc's energy is turned off or the storage device is disconnected from a power supply. Nonvolatile memory additionally doesn't have to have its memory content material periodically refreshed like some unstable memory. As well as, nonvolatile storage is cheaper and might hold much more information. Even so, at this time's computers require the fastest memory and cache potential, which means sticking with volatile memory till a greater technology comes alongside.



Most of immediately's computers use dynamic RAM (DRAM) for the primary memory and static RAM (SRAM) for processor cache. DRAM helps larger densities than SRAM, and it is cheaper. Nevertheless, DRAM additionally requires more energy and doesn't carry out in addition to SRAM. Certainly one of the largest challenges with DRAM is that the capacitors used for storing the information are inclined to leak electrons and lose their charge. Which means that DRAM memory gadgets have to be refreshed periodically to retain their knowledge, which may affect access speeds and enhance energy utilization. Because of the variations between DRAM and SRAM, DRAM is healthier suited to essential memory and SRAM is best suited to processor cache. SRAM requires extra space to store the same amount of information as DRAM. The cache is smaller than the primary memory, so SRAM's lower density is not as much of a difficulty, nor is the upper worth tag. The cache additionally requires the best possible efficiency, which again makes SRAM a extra natural fit. However, DRAM can store extra knowledge in a given area and it is cheaper, so it is more acceptable for the main memory, which wants to hold far more knowledge however does not have the identical performance requirements because the cache. Flash memory vs. RAM: What's the difference? What's the difference between Memory Wave Method and storage? What's read-solely memory (ROM)? What's data automation? Information automation is the usage of software tools and infrastructure to streamline data management tasks. Knowledge automation methods intentionally restrict human interplay with knowledge-associated jobs. What's order administration? What's IoT security? What is fiber to the house (FTTH)? What is IIoT (industrial web of things)? What's the DRY principle? What is Adobe Acrobat Signal? What is sensor data? What's an SDN controller (software-defined networking controller)?



When the BlackBerry debuted in 1999, carrying one was a hallmark of powerful executives and savvy technophiles. People who purchased one both needed or needed constant access to e-mail, a calendar and a phone. The BlackBerry's manufacturer, Research in Movement (RIM), reported only 25,000 subscribers in that first yr. But since then, its reputation has skyrocketed. In September 2005, RIM reported 3.Sixty five million subscribers, and users describe being addicted to the gadgets. The BlackBerry has even brought new slang to the English language. There are words for flirting through BlackBerry (blirting), Memory Wave Method repetitive motion injuries from a lot BlackBerry use (BlackBerry thumb) and unwisely using one's BlackBerry whereas intoxicated (drunk-Berrying). While some folks credit the BlackBerry with letting them get out of the office and spend time with mates and family, others accuse them of permitting work to infiltrate every second of free time. We'll additionally explore BlackBerry hardware and software. PDA. This could possibly be time-consuming and inconvenient.



It might additionally result in exactly the conflicts that having a PDA is supposed to prevent. For instance, a manager would possibly schedule a meeting on the PDA, not figuring out that an assistant had just scheduled a gathering for a similar time on a networked calendar. A BlackBerry, alternatively, does every thing a PDA can do, and it syncs itself continually by push know-how. First, the software senses that a new message has arrived or the data has changed. Then, it compresses, packages and redirects the knowledge to the handheld unit. The server makes use of hypertext switch protocol (HTTP) and transmission management protocol (TCP) to communicate with the handhelds. It also encrypts the information with triple information encryption standard (DES) or advanced encryption commonplace (AES). The software determines the capabilities of the BlackBerry and lets individuals set up standards for the data they wish to have delivered. The criteria can include message type and dimension, specific senders and updates to specific packages or databases.